The coordinated response of the entire electric sector to the blackout was “exemplary”

In a statement provided to Lusa, the leader of EDP praised the coordinated response of the entire electricity sector in light of a demanding situation, emphasizing the essential collaboration between grid operators, producers, and distributors. He remarked that this coordination was exemplary, facilitating the rapid and secure restoration of power supply in close cooperation with the relevant authorities.

The official also indicated that the outage in the Iberian energy system was an unprecedented event, highlighting the critical importance of security and resilience in the electricity supply.

Stilwell d’Andrade commended the “tireless dedication of the technical and operational teams” of EDP in both Portugal and Spain. These teams demonstrated exceptional competence, dedication, and a sense of mission, whether in power plants, distribution networks, or customer service.

A widespread electricity outage disrupted Portugal and Spain, beginning at 11:30 a.m. on Monday, with authorities yet to provide an explanation for the incident.

The blackout resulted in closed airports, transportation and traffic congestion in major cities, and fuel shortages.

Today, the electricity distribution network operator E-Redes confirmed that service has been fully restored and normalized.
